Specification:
Wireless Range One mile (1,609 meters)
Sensor Power Source Three CR-123 batteries (included)
Battery Life Typically over one year
Number of Sensors Supported Up to 16 sensors per receiver
Audible Alert Options 16 different tunes
Output Options Two form C relay outputs and one 12 VDC output

Specification:
Detection Type Vehicle detection using metal probe
Wireless Range 1 mile (1.6 km)
Power Source Three CR-123 batteries (included)
Battery Life Typically over 1 year
Receiver Compatibility Requires separate DCR-4000 or RE-4k Plus receiver
Detection Focus Metal objects (vehicles), no false alerts from animals

What Is a Driveway Alarm and How Does It Operate?

A driveway alarm is a security system that detects movement in a designated area, notifying the homeowner of any approaching vehicles or individuals. This device typically includes sensors that trigger an alert, such as a chime or notification, when motion is detected.

According to the National Institute of Standards and Technology (NIST), these systems are crucial for enhancing residential security by providing advance warning of potential threats.

Driveway alarms come in various types, including infrared, magnetic, and pressure sensors. Infrared sensors detect heat or movement, while magnetic sensors pick up disturbances in a magnetic field. Pressure sensors respond to weight, ideal for monitoring vehicles.

What Are the Key Features to Consider When Choosing a Driveway Alarm?

When choosing a driveway alarm, consider features such as detection range, power source, installation ease, compatibility, and notification options.

  1. Detection range
  2. Power source
  3. Installation ease
  4. Compatibility with other devices
  5. Notification options
  6. Sensitivity settings
  7. Weather resistance
  8. Price and warranty
  9. User reviews and ratings

When evaluating driveway alarms, each of these features can significantly influence your decision.

  1. Detection Range: When choosing a driveway alarm, consider the detection range. This refers to how far the alarm can sense movement. Most alarms have a range of 20 to 100 feet. A longer detection range allows for monitoring larger driveways or properties. Research by Home Security Expert in 2022 emphasizes that consumers often prefer a detection range that covers their entire driveway to ensure full security.

  2. Power Source: The power source of the alarm is crucial. Driveway alarms can be battery-operated, hardwired, or solar-powered. Battery-operated alarms are easier to install but require regular battery replacement. Solar-powered alarms are eco-friendly and lower maintenance, while hardwired systems offer more reliability but are more complex to install.

  3. Installation Ease: Considering the installation ease can save time and effort. Many driveway alarms come with user-friendly instructions and can be installed without professional help. Those opting for more complex systems might need to invest in professional installation, which could increase overall costs.

  4. Compatibility with Other Devices: The compatibility of the driveway alarm with other security systems is important. Some alarms can integrate with home security cameras or smart home systems. This feature allows for more comprehensive security management. Devices that work seamlessly together provide greater peace of mind.

  5. Notification Options: Notification options vary significantly among driveway alarms. Some systems offer audible alerts, while others provide text or app notifications. The ability to customize these alerts can enhance user experience. According to a study by Security Technology Journal in 2023, users reported feeling more secure with systems that provided instant notifications to their smartphones.

  6. Sensitivity Settings: Sensitivity settings determine how easily the alarm detects motion. Higher sensitivity may result in false alarms from animals or weather conditions, while lower sensitivity may miss some alerts. Finding a balance is essential for reducing unnecessary disturbances and ensuring effective monitoring.

  7. Weather Resistance: Weather resistance is a critical feature for outdoor alarms. Alarms should withstand a variety of weather conditions, including rain, snow, and extreme temperatures. Manufacturers typically provide IP ratings to indicate weatherproof capabilities. A higher IP rating signifies better protection against environmental factors.

  8. Price and Warranty: Price and warranty are important consideration factors. Driveway alarms can vary widely in price based on features and brand. Most reputable brands also offer warranties that protect your investment. Assessing warranty terms can provide insights into the company’s confidence in its product.

  9. User Reviews and Ratings: User reviews and ratings can provide real-world insights into the performance of driveway alarms. Customers often share their experiences regarding functionality, reliability, and ease of use. Checking multiple sources for reviews can provide a comprehensive viewpoint on a product before purchasing.

How Accurate Are the Alerts Triggered by Driveway Alarms?

Driveway alarms typically offer moderate to high accuracy in triggering alerts. The accuracy depends on various factors, such as the technology used, installation quality, and environmental conditions.

Motion sensor alarms primarily detect movement. They use infrared or microwave technology to sense heat or motion within a designated area. Infrared sensors can be affected by temperature changes, while microwave sensors may trigger from non-human objects.

Installation plays a crucial role. Properly placed sensors significantly enhance accuracy. If an alarm is too low or facing direct sunlight, it may issue false alarms.

Environmental factors also influence performance. Heavy rain, wind, or large animals can lead to unnecessary alerts. Ideal placement minimizes these issues.

Devices with multiple settings allow for sensitivity adjustments. Lower sensitivity can reduce false alarms but may also delay alerts to genuine motion.

Regular maintenance helps ensure consistent accuracy. Dust or debris on sensors can hinder performance.

Overall, driveway alarms can be reliable if appropriately calibrated and installed, but variables impact their effectiveness.

What Installation Practices Ensure Optimal Performance for Driveway Alarms?

To ensure optimal performance for driveway alarms, follow best installation practices.

  1. Proper sensor placement
  2. Clear line of sight
  3. Adequate power supply
  4. Regular maintenance
  5. Environmental considerations
  6. User configuration
  7. Professional installation vs. DIY

Effective installation of driveway alarms requires careful attention to several critical factors.

  1. Proper Sensor Placement: Proper sensor placement is vital for the accurate detection of vehicles. Sensors should be positioned at appropriate distances to avoid false alarms from animals or passing pedestrians. A common recommendation is to place sensors 10 to 20 feet from the driveway entrance for optimal coverage.

  2. Clear Line of Sight: Clear line of sight is essential for sensors to function effectively. Obstacles such as trees, plants, or structures can block signals. A direct, unobstructed path between the sensor and the detection zone enhances reliability.

  3. Adequate Power Supply: Adequate power supply ensures uninterrupted functionality. Driveway alarms often require either battery-operated or hardwired power options. A consistent power source prevents system failures and false alarms.

  4. Regular Maintenance: Regular maintenance is necessary for the longevity of driveway alarms. This includes checking batteries, cleaning sensors, and ensuring wiring is intact. Routine inspections can prevent performance degradation over time.

  5. Environmental Considerations: Environmental considerations play a significant role in installation. Extreme weather conditions can affect sensor performance. Selecting models designed for outdoor use with weatherproof ratings helps to enhance durability.

  6. User Configuration: User configuration affects the efficiency of driveway alarms. Customizing sensitivity levels, range, and alert types based on individual needs helps to minimize unnecessary alerts while maintaining security.

  7. Professional Installation vs. DIY: Professional installation and DIY options offer different advantages. Professional installation generally provides optimal setup and configuration, while DIY can save costs but may result in improper placement if not done carefully. Each approach has merits depending on the user’s skill level and preferences.

Implementing these practices leads to improved performance and reliability of driveway alarms, ensuring peace of mind for homeowners.
